Walk-In and Reach-In Pantry Systems in Fremont, CA

Walk-in pantries and butler's pantries make sense for larger Mission San Jose and Warm Springs homes with the square footage to dedicate an entire room to food storage and small-appliance staging. We design these spaces with wraparound shelving, counter-height prep zones, and dedicated sections for baking supplies and bulk goods, so nothing ends up stacked on the floor.

Reach-in pantry cabinets solve the same storage problem in a fraction of the space, which is why they're the more common request in Fremont's condos and apartment-style layouts. A well-designed reach-in system uses full-height cabinetry, narrow pull-out shelving, and door-mounted racks to pack near walk-in-level capacity into a single cabinet run.

The core difference between the two comes down to access and volume: a walk-in pantry is a room you step into, sized for bulk storage and multiple people working at once, while a reach-in pantry is a cabinet you open from the kitchen, sized for everyday items you need within arm's reach. Most Fremont kitchens we retrofit end up choosing reach-in pantry systems simply because there's no spare room to convert, and a properly organized reach-in cabinet can hold nearly as much as an unorganized walk-in.

Pantry Cabinet Materials and Installation Process

Custom pantry cabinets in Fremont are typically built from one of three box materials: furniture-grade plywood, MDF, or melamine-coated particleboard. Plywood offers the best moisture resistance and screw-holding strength, which matters in pantries located near dishwashers or exterior walls.

MDF machines cleanly for painted finishes but swells if it takes on water. Melamine is the most budget-friendly option and holds up well for dry-goods shelving that sees no direct moisture exposure.

Because Fremont sits close to the Hayward Fault, we anchor every tall pantry cabinet to wall studs using seismic strapping and California-rated hardware, not just adhesive strips or toggle bolts. This is a detail most cabinet installers skip, but it's the difference between a pantry cabinet that stays put during an earthquake and one that tips forward under the weight of stacked canned goods.

We offer every cabinet box in CARB2-compliant, formaldehyde-free materials for households managing allergies or indoor air quality concerns. Installation for a standard reach-in pantry cabinet typically runs one to two days, while a full walk-in pantry with custom millwork can take three to five days depending on shelving complexity and finish work.

Pull-Out Shelving, Spice Racks, and Adjustable Storage Configurations

Maximizing storage in a small pantry comes down to using vertical space and eliminating dead zones behind stacked items. We build narrow reach-in systems for Centerville and Niles condos using adjustable shelving spaced in one-inch increments, door-mounted spice racks, and slim pull-out drawers that turn a 12-inch-deep cabinet into fully accessible storage instead of a black hole where items get lost in back.

Bay Area households that stock up at warehouse clubs need pantry shelving built for bulk storage, not standard shallow shelves. We configure deep roll-out shelves and reinforced pull-out wire baskets rated for the weight of full cases, positioned low in the cabinet run so heavy items don't have to be lifted overhead.

For aging-in-place households, we lower shelf heights, add pull-down racks that bring upper shelving within reach, and select D-shaped or recessed pulls that are easier to grip than knobs. How much does a custom pantry cost to build?
A custom reach-in pantry cabinet in Fremont typically runs $1,500 to $4,000 depending on materials, shelving components, and finish. A full walk-in or butler's pantry with wraparound cabinetry and custom millwork generally falls between $5,000 and $15,000 or more, driven mostly by square footage and the number of pull-out drawers, roll-out shelves, and wire baskets specified.
What is the difference between a walk-in and reach-in pantry?
A walk-in pantry is a dedicated room you step into, built for bulk storage and multiple people accessing it at once, while a reach-in pantry is a cabinet accessed directly from the kitchen, built for everyday items within arm's reach. Most Fremont homes without spare room to convert opt for a well-organized reach-in system instead.
How long does pantry cabinet installation take?
A standard reach-in pantry cabinet installation takes one to two days from delivery to final walkthrough. A full walk-in pantry with custom shelving, seismic anchoring, and finish carpentry usually takes three to five days depending on the room's complexity.
